Conversions Between Totally different Sq Ft Measurements

When coping with sq. footage calculations, it is important to grasp the conversions between totally different models of measurement. That is essential for correct workspace planning, design, and value estimation.
Frequent Conversions
Totally different international locations and areas use numerous models to measure sq. footage. In america, sq. toes (sq ft) are generally used, whereas in different elements of the world, sq. meters (sq m) or sq. centimeters (sq cm) could be extra prevalent.
Conversions from Sq. Ft to Different Items
To facilitate conversions between totally different sq. footage models, we’ll use the next formulation and examples:
- Changing sq. toes to sq. meters:
1 sq ft ≈ 0.0929 sq m
This conversion is crucial for working with worldwide purchasers or contractors.
- Changing sq. toes to sq. centimeters:
1 sq ft ≈ 929.03 sq cm
This conversion is useful when working with smaller areas or exact measurements.
- Changing sq. meters to sq. toes:
1 sq m ≈ 10.76 sq ft
This conversion is helpful for working with bigger areas or for evaluating costs between international locations.

Calculating Sq Ft for Sq. and Rectangular Rooms
Calculating the sq. footage of a sq. or rectangular room is comparatively easy. You should utilize the next formulation to search out the world:
*
Space = size × width
For instance, if a room measures 10 toes by 15 toes, the world could be:
*
Space = 10 toes × 15 toes = 150 sq. toes
Calculating Sq Ft for Round Rooms
Round rooms, alternatively, require a distinct method. You should utilize the next system to search out the world:
*
Space = π × radius^2
the place radius is the gap from the middle of the circle to its edge. For instance, if a round room has a diameter of 8 toes, the radius could be 4 toes (half of the diameter). Utilizing the system, we get:
*
Space = π × 4^2 = 50.27 sq. toes (roughly)

Dealing with Irregular Room Shapes in Sq Ft Calculations
Irregular room shapes, equivalent to L-shaped or U-shaped rooms, may be difficult to calculate. Nonetheless, you’ll be able to break down the room into smaller shapes and calculate the world of every form individually. For instance, if an L-shaped room has two rectangular elements, you’ll be able to calculate the world of every half individually and add them collectively to search out the full space.
In some circumstances, chances are you’ll have to divide the room into smaller areas and calculate the world of every space individually. For instance, if a room has a round seating space in a single nook, you’ll be able to calculate the world of the round seating space individually and subtract it from the full space of the room.
